Sudan’s military leader sets conditions for peace
Sudan’s Sovereign Council Chairman, Abdel Fattah al-Burhan, on Saturday set conditions for peace with the Coordination of Civil Democratic Forces (Tagadum) by demanding they renounce the Rapid Support Forces (RSF). He also rejected any return to power for the party of former Sudanese leader Omar al-Bashir. Hussein Shingrai, foreign affairs secretary of the People’s Democratic Party of Sudan, tells VOA’s James Buty, al-Burhan's demand is reasonable
